## Deployment

The Ledgerline PDF invoice renderer is deployed as a stateless worker pool behind the Brackenfield queue. Support staff do not deploy it directly, but you will often need to confirm which build a customer is hitting when invoices render with wrong fonts or missing totals. Each worker logs its version and active settings at startup; restarts are safe at any time since jobs are re-queued automatically. The standard production settings are listed below.

service settings:
[druix]
host = druix.zemvargrid.example
user = druix_svc
database = druix_prod

## Approvals: Cron-to-Flowline Migration

All cron jobs migrating to the Flowline workflow engine require two approvals: one from the owning team and one from platform. Reviewers must verify idempotency, retry policy, and that the legacy crontab entry is removed in the same change. Exceptions need written sign-off from the migration lead, named below.

signatory, yahog-badug: Quenix Ulaael

Night-shift staff: Floor 4 of the Tellhaven Building opens this week. After 21:00, access is via the rear stairwell only; the lifts are locked out overnight during the settling period. Complete a walk-through of the new floor once per shift and log it. The stairwell keypad accepts the code below.

badge for yahop-fawep: bdg-XBKXI-68071

Hi team,

Before I hand off the 3.2 release, please note the humidity sensor drift reported on Verdana controllers in the Elmbrook trial site. Drift exceeds 4% after roughly ten days of continuous operation; firmware 3.2.1 adds an automatic recalibration cycle every 72 hours. Support should advise growers to install 3.2.1 and trigger a manual recalibration once. The hotfix bundle must be verified before distribution, so I'm including the signing key used for the 3.2.1 packages below.

release key, fahof-yagap: bky3_m5d